Hydrogels are looked upon as a regular method of administration for sloughy or necrotic wounds. They're not indicated for wounds making substantial levels of exudate or in which There is certainly evidence of gangrenous tissue, which should be saved dry to lower the potential risk of infection.

Biosurgery, also known as larval therapy or maggot therapy, is well suited for use on a number of necrotic and sloughy wounds — Despite the fact that clients may very well be reluctant to accept them to start with. Sterile larvae exude enzymes that break down dead tissue, thereby combating odour and killing germs. Standard, nutritious tissue will not be afflicted, but may very well be irritated with the enzymes (Sudocrem can be employed as a barrier on bordering tissue).

Radiation fibrosis is really a late effect of radiation that can manifest as pores and skin induration and thickening, swelling, or tightness. It is attributable to the enhanced formation of collagen and might come about approximately many a long time following radiation therapy.  The diploma of skin response to this treatment method is graded on the 4-position scale. When treating radiation wounds, it's important to stay away from adhesives to your radiation location, as well as bordered gauze and identical resources. These wounds must instead be coated in hydrocolloid and then wrapped in gauze and tape these that the adhesive would make contact with the gauze rather then the wound.
